diff --git a/deflate.h b/deflate.h
index 1a1f4d1..3ae6c1b 100644
--- a/deflate.h
+++ b/deflate.h
@@ -52,16 +52,16 @@
#define END_BLOCK 256
/* end of block literal code */
-#define INIT_STATE 42 /* zlib header -> BUSY_STATE */
+#define INIT_STATE 42 /* zlib header -> BUSY_STATE */
#ifdef GZIP
-# define GZIP_STATE 57 /* gzip header -> BUSY_STATE | EXTRA_STATE */
+# define GZIP_STATE 57 /* gzip header -> BUSY_STATE | EXTRA_STATE */
+# define EXTRA_STATE 69 /* gzip extra block -> NAME_STATE */
+# define NAME_STATE 73 /* gzip file name -> COMMENT_STATE */
+# define COMMENT_STATE 91 /* gzip comment -> HCRC_STATE */
+# define HCRC_STATE 103 /* gzip header CRC -> BUSY_STATE */
#endif
-#define EXTRA_STATE 69 /* gzip extra block -> NAME_STATE */
-#define NAME_STATE 73 /* gzip file name -> COMMENT_STATE */
-#define COMMENT_STATE 91 /* gzip comment -> HCRC_STATE */
-#define HCRC_STATE 103 /* gzip header CRC -> BUSY_STATE */
-#define BUSY_STATE 113 /* deflate -> FINISH_STATE */
-#define FINISH_STATE 666 /* stream complete */
+#define BUSY_STATE 113 /* deflate -> FINISH_STATE */
+#define FINISH_STATE 666 /* stream complete */
/* Stream status */
#define HASH_BITS 16u /* log2(HASH_SIZE) */
@@ -290,13 +290,11 @@ typedef enum {
* IN assertion: there is enough room in pending_buf.
*/
static inline void put_short(deflate_state *s, uint16_t w) {
-#if defined(UNALIGNED_OK)
- *(uint16_t *)(&s->pending_buf[s->pending]) = w;
- s->pending += 2;
-#else
- put_byte(s, (w & 0xff));
- put_byte(s, ((w >> 8) & 0xff));
+#if BYTE_ORDER == BIG_ENDIAN
+ w = ZSWAP16(w);
#endif
+ memcpy(&s->pending_buf[s->pending], &w, sizeof(w));
+ s->pending += 2;
}
/* ===========================================================================
@@ -304,8 +302,11 @@ static inline void put_short(deflate_state *s, uint16_t w) {
* IN assertion: there is enough room in pending_buf.
*/
static inline void put_short_msb(deflate_state *s, uint16_t w) {
- put_byte(s, ((w >> 8) & 0xff));
- put_byte(s, (w & 0xff));
+#if BYTE_ORDER == LITTLE_ENDIAN
+ w = ZSWAP16(w);
+#endif
+ memcpy(&s->pending_buf[s->pending], &w, sizeof(w));
+ s->pending += 2;
}
/* ===========================================================================
@@ -313,15 +314,11 @@ static inline void put_short_msb(deflate_state *s, uint16_t w) {
* IN assertion: there is enough room in pending_buf.
*/
static inline void put_uint32(deflate_state *s, uint32_t dw) {
-#if defined(UNALIGNED_OK)
- *(uint32_t *)(&s->pending_buf[s->pending]) = dw;
- s->pending += 4;
-#else
- put_byte(s, (dw & 0xff));
- put_byte(s, ((dw >> 8) & 0xff));
- put_byte(s, ((dw >> 16) & 0xff));
- put_byte(s, ((dw >> 24) & 0xff));
+#if BYTE_ORDER == BIG_ENDIAN
+ dw = ZSWAP32(dw);
#endif
+ memcpy(&s->pending_buf[s->pending], &dw, sizeof(dw));
+ s->pending += 4;
}
/* ===========================================================================
@@ -329,15 +326,11 @@ static inline void put_uint32(deflate_state *s, uint32_t dw) {
* IN assertion: there is enough room in pending_buf.
*/
static inline void put_uint32_msb(deflate_state *s, uint32_t dw) {
-#if defined(UNALIGNED_OK)
- *(uint32_t *)(&s->pending_buf[s->pending]) = ZSWAP32(dw);
- s->pending += 4;
-#else
- put_byte(s, ((dw >> 24) & 0xff));
- put_byte(s, ((dw >> 16) & 0xff));
- put_byte(s, ((dw >> 8) & 0xff));
- put_byte(s, (dw & 0xff));
+#if BYTE_ORDER == LITTLE_ENDIAN
+ dw = ZSWAP32(dw);
#endif
+ memcpy(&s->pending_buf[s->pending], &dw, sizeof(dw));
+ s->pending += 4;
}
/* ===========================================================================
@@ -345,24 +338,11 @@ static inline void put_uint32_msb(deflate_state *s, uint32_t dw) {
* IN assertion: there is enough room in pending_buf.
*/
static inline void put_uint64(deflate_state *s, uint64_t lld) {
-#if defined(UNALIGNED64_OK)
- *(uint64_t *)(&s->pending_buf[s->pending]) = lld;
- s->pending += 8;
-#elif defined(UNALIGNED_OK)
- *(uint32_t *)(&s->pending_buf[s->pending]) = lld & 0xffffffff;
- s->pending += 4;
- *(uint32_t *)(&s->pending_buf[s->pending]) = (lld >> 32) & 0xffffffff;
- s->pending += 4;
-#else
- put_byte(s, (lld & 0xff));
- put_byte(s, ((lld >> 8) & 0xff));
- put_byte(s, ((lld >> 16) & 0xff));
- put_byte(s, ((lld >> 24) & 0xff));
- put_byte(s, ((lld >> 32) & 0xff));
- put_byte(s, ((lld >> 40) & 0xff));
- put_byte(s, ((lld >> 48) & 0xff));
- put_byte(s, ((lld >> 56) & 0xff));
+#if BYTE_ORDER == BIG_ENDIAN
+ lld = ZSWAP64(lld);
#endif
+ memcpy(&s->pending_buf[s->pending], &lld, sizeof(lld));
+ s->pending += 8;
}
